The cheapest way to get from Ussel to Turin is to bus which costs €22 - €35 and takes 13h 20m.
The fastest way to get from Ussel to Turin is to drive which takes 6h 5m and costs €80 - €130.
No, there is no direct bus from Ussel to Turin. However, there are services departing from Place H. Queuille AB and arriving at Turin Corso Vittorio Emanuele II via Mnt aux Morts AB and Clermont Ferrand.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 20m.
The distance between Ussel and Turin is 571 km. The road distance is 541.3 km.
The best way to get from Ussel to Turin without a car is to bus via Lyon which takes 8h 52m and costs €70 - €100.
It takes approximately 8h 52m to get from Ussel to Turin, including transfers.
Ussel to Turin bus services, operated by Cars Régionaux 23, depart from Place H. Queuille AB station.
Ussel to Turin bus services, operated by Cars Régionaux 23, arrive at Mnt aux Morts AB station.
Yes, the driving distance between Ussel to Turin is 541 km. It takes approximately 6h 5m to drive from Ussel to Turin.
